Disney Armed Forces Salute
The Disney Armed Forces Salute is perhaps the gold standard of military theme park discounts. This program typically offers deeply discounted 4-day, 5-day, or 6-day Park Hopper tickets for both Walt Disney World in Florida and Disneyland in California. These tickets are available to active duty members, National Guard, Reservists, and retired military personnel.
Universal Orlando and Hollywood Specials
Universal Parks & Resorts also provides impressive military theme park discounts. Their “Military Freedom Pass” often allows unlimited access to the parks for a set period, providing flexibility that standard tickets do not. Additionally, Universal offers specially priced vacation packages that include on-site hotel stays, which can further enhance the value of your trip.
SeaWorld and Busch Gardens Waves of Honor
The Waves of Honor program is one of the most generous military theme park discounts available. This program frequently offers one free admission per year for the service member and up to three direct dependents to SeaWorld, Busch Gardens, or Sesame Place. It is a fantastic way for military families to enjoy educational and thrilling experiences at no cost for the entry ticket.
Eligibility and Verification Requirements
Before you can take advantage of military theme park discounts, you must ensure you meet the specific eligibility criteria set by each park. While most programs cover a broad range of service members, the verification process is strict to prevent fraud.
- Active Duty: Currently serving members of the Army, Navy, Air Force, Marines, Coast Guard, and Space Force.
- Retirees: Those who have completed their service and are receiving retirement benefits.
- National Guard and Reservists: Members of the ready reserve components.
- Disabled Veterans: Many parks extend military theme park discounts to veterans with a service-connected disability rating.
- Dependents: Spouses and children typically qualify, though they may need to be accompanied by the primary service member.
Verification usually happens through one of two ways. You may need to present a valid Common Access Card (CAC) or a Uniformed Services ID Card at the gate. Alternatively, many parks now use digital verification services like ID.me or SheerID to validate your status during the online checkout process.
Where to Purchase Discounted Tickets
Knowing where to buy your tickets is just as important as knowing which military theme park discounts exist. Prices and availability can vary depending on the point of purchase.
Information, Tickets, and Travel (ITT) Offices
Your local base ITT or MWR (Morale, Welfare, and Recreation) office is often the best place to start. These offices sell physical tickets or vouchers for military theme park discounts that are sometimes even lower than the prices found online. Buying through ITT also ensures that the tax is often included in the price, leading to more transparent budgeting.
Online Military Exchange Stores
The ShopMyExchange and MyNavyExchange websites often feature a travel section where military theme park discounts are listed. This is a convenient option for those who do not live near a physical military installation but still want to secure their tickets in advance.
Direct Park Purchases
Some parks allow you to buy military theme park discounts directly at the ticket window. However, this is generally discouraged for major parks like Disney, as you may be required to make park reservations in advance, which requires having your ticket linked to an account before you arrive.

Military Hotel Rates
Many theme park resorts offer specific room rates for military members. For example, Disney’s Shades of Green is a dedicated military resort located right on the Walt Disney World property. It offers luxury accommodations at a fraction of the cost of comparable civilian resorts, and it is exempt from state taxes.
Dining and Merchandise
Don’t forget to ask about military theme park discounts at restaurants and gift shops inside the parks. While not always advertised, many vendors offer a 10% to 15% discount when you show a valid military ID. These small savings can add up quickly over the course of a multi-day vacation.
Planning Tips for a Successful Visit
To make the most of your military theme park discounts, a little bit of preparation goes a long way. The rules for these tickets can be more complex than standard retail tickets.
- Check Blackout Dates: Many military theme park discounts have restricted dates, particularly around major holidays like Christmas, Spring Break, and the Fourth of July.
- Register Early: If the park requires a reservation system, link your military tickets to the park’s app as soon as you receive them to ensure you get the dates you want.
- Check Expiration: Military promotional tickets often expire at the end of the calendar year or at the end of a specific promotion period.
- Carry Your ID: Even if you bought your tickets online, always carry your military ID to the park, as you may be asked to show it at the turnstile or when using the ticket for the first time.
